第 4 章 执行控制与情况控制 下面是一个典型的 Nastran 输入文件: 一、 执行控制语句 (1) 该段语句用自由格式书写 (2) 执行控制段基本功能 a) 识别作业 b) 选择分析类型 c) 设置允许 CPU 时间 d) 输出诊断信息 e) 设定用户编写的 DMAP 系列 分别说明如下: a) ID 语句 * ID 语句是可选的,其作用为识别作业; * 必须为执行控制段第一条语句 * ID 语句格式为: ID i1,i2 其中,i1 和 i2 为字符串,i1 可为 1 至 8 个字符串,i2 可为任何长度的字符串。 * 每一个字符串都必须以字母开头。 * 在 Nastran 输出文件的每一页开头都会输出 ID 语句的内容。 b) SOL 语句 * SOL 语句是必须的,用于选择分析类型(求解系列) * SOL 语句格式为: SOL n 其中,n 是识别求解类型的正整数或解法系列的字符名 如:SOL 101 (或 SOL SESTATIC ),即线性静力分析; SOL 103(或 SOL SEMODES ),即模态分析 SOL 105(或 SOL SEBUCKL ),即屈曲分析。 等。 c) TIME 语句 * Time 语句是可选的,设置最大 CPU 时间和作业 I/O 时间,它的格式为: TIME t1 , t2 其中, t1 为最大允许 CPU 执行时间,以分计(实数或整数,缺省值为 1 分钟); t2 为最大允许 I/O 时间,以秒计(缺省值是无限大)。 注意,执行时间的默认值仅对于非常小的作业才适用。 d) CEND 语句 * CEND 语句是必须的,作用是表示执行控制段的结束,情况控制段的开始。它的格式为: CEND 例子:一个简单模型线性静力分析的执行控制段: ID SIMPLE, STATICS ANALYSIS SOL 101 TIME 5 CEND 二、 NX NASTRAN 结构化求解序列 下表为 NX Nastran 提供的求解类型及其序列号: 三、 情况控制指令 * 情况控制段是 NX NASTRAN 输入文件的必须部分 * 跟在执行控制段 (CEND) 后,在模型数据集 (BEGIN BULK) 之前 * 基本功能: 选取载荷与约束条件等模型数据; 选取输出结果; 定义子情况; * 情况控制指令均用自由格式书写 1. 输出选择: TITLE = {任何 BCD 数据} SUBTITLE = {任何 BCD 数据} LABEL={任何 BCD 数据} TITLE、SUBTITLE 和 LABEL 分别定义输出每页第一行、第二行和第三行标题。 ECHO = SORT,打印分好类的模型数据; = UNSORT,打印未分类的模型数据; = BOTH,打印分类和未分类两种数据; = NONE,不...